Tree cabling services provide an invaluable service in ensuring the health and stability of your trees. Whether boosting their resistance to stormy weather or preventing them from toppling over in the face of decay, tree cabling services can help protect your landscape and provide peace of mind. Understanding when to schedule these services is essential for any homeowner or landowner. Here are four circumstances when you should consider scheduling tree cabling services:
When You Notice Branch Break Offs
Sometimes, trees can become top-heavy or have weak branches prone to breakage. If you have trees with these issues, consider cabling services. Cables can help support heavy limbs or branches, making them less likely to break off in storms or due to the weight of snow and ice. A professional can also trim any excess limbs that are a potential hazard to help maintain the stability of your trees.
Before You Plant a New Tree
If you're planning to plant a new tree, it's essential to consider the potential structural limitations of the tree. Heavy or tall varieties may need cabling services to ensure their trunks and branches remain stable during high winds, providing additional support. It's also a good idea to consider cabling services for trees planted in areas with poor soil conditions or prone to flooding. The cables can help the tree withstand these stressors and remain healthy in challenging conditions.
If You're Experiencing Severe Winds
Severe winds can damage your trees, especially if they are not properly supported. Tree cabling services can help brace your trees and prevent them from toppling over in high winds, providing an extra layer of protection. The cables can also act as a safety measure to keep heavy branches or limbs from damaging your property.
When You're Planting Near Sidewalks, Roads, or Power Lines
If you're planting a tree near sidewalks, roads, or power lines, it is essential to consider the potential dangers of these trees. Tree cabling services can help provide extra support and stability to these trees, reducing the risk of damage or injury they might cause. Properly cabling your trees can ensure they will remain stable and help keep your property safe.
